Answer- Steroid hormone

The steroid hormone receptor are intracellular receptors (present in cytoplasm and nucleus) .When hormones bind with the receptors and forms the hormone-receptor complex in the cytoplasm.The hormone-receptor complex binds on to the chromatin and mRNA transcription activation occurs in nucleus.The protein hormones binds to the plasma membrane receptors, so this option is wrong,here in picture receptor is present in cytoplasm.The cytokine receptors are cell surface glycoproteins and elicit cytokine signaling. Growth factor receptors are present at the trans membrane, catecholamines receptors are plasma membrane receptors.
